Bharyana

Bharyana is a village located in Bhadrota tehsil of Mandi district in Himachal Pradesh, India. It is situated 44km away from district headquarter Dopi. Dopi is the sub-district headquarter of Bharyana village. As per 2009 stats, Rakhota is the gram panchayat of Bharyana village.

About Bharyana

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Bharyana is 014044. The village spans a total geographical area of 22.57 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 175049. Sarkaghat is nearest town to Bharyana village for all major economic activities.

Population of Bharyana

According to the 2011 Census, Bharyana has a total population of about 127, with approximately 64 males and 63 females. The sex ratio is around 984 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 12 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 79.53%, with male literacy at about 82.81% and female literacy near 76.19%. There are around 33 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Bharyana's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 127 64 63
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 12 7 5
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 101 53 48
Illiterate Population 26 11 15

Connectivity of Bharyana

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Bharyana. As per the 2011 stats, Bharyana had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
